This is
a rarity that doesn't come onto the market very often, a 1930's Art Deco Walnut
partners desk. This fabulous desk is generously proportioned for the heavy desk
user, so if you use your computer a lot and always have mountains of paper wotk,
then this is for you! 7 drawers altogether - one is a
double, which is for
filing, two brushing slides, one each side of the top ( Walnut pull outs, for
extra resting space). To the back of the desk are two cupboards - shown in pics
with internal shelving. The leather isn't mint condition, although doesn't have
any tears or ink marks etc and is a nice dark turquoise colour - perfectly acceptable
condition and doesn't look unsightly as some aged leathers can look. Made by Hamptons
of Pall Mall East London with their stamp on one left hand drawer. It comes apart
as follows, a plinth, two pedestals and the top which is one whole piece and lastly
a Walnut panel which is an insert to the back, so your legs can't been seen when
sat at it! The Burl Walnut grain is fabulous and very detailed, something you'll
never be bored of looking at - dimensions are: Height 30½" Width
69"
and 36" depth.
